Copy, paste, and other general keyboard shortcuts

Press this key To do this
Alt + Enter Display properties for the selected item.
Alt + Spacebar Open the shortcut menu for the active window.
Alt + Left arrow Go back.
Alt + Right arrow Go forward.

How do you find the table properties in Word?

Launch Microsoft Word. Right-click the table in the document and select Table Properties from the context menu. A Table Properties dialog box will appear. You can change the Table, Row, Column, Cell, and Alt-text settings in the Table Properties dialog box by clicking their tabs.

How do I open shortcut properties?

You can view the properties for a shortcut by right-clicking on the shortcut icon and choosing Properties from the context menu. The Properties dialog box appears. The Shortcut tab of the Properties dialog box is displayed by default.

What is the shortcut to find properties in Windows 10?

Win+Pause/Break will open your system properties window. This can be helpful if you need to see the name of a computer or simple system statistics. Ctrl+Esc can be used to open the start menu but will not work as a Windows key replacement for other shortcuts.

How do I find table properties?

To set or change table options in Word or Outlook, right-click a table and choose Table Properties. Note: If you want to set properties for a particular row, column, or cell, click in that row, column, or cell before making changes in the Table Properties dialog box.

What is table property?

Table Properties allows you to set general properties of a table, set cell styles for various parts of a table, and save a set of those properties as a TableLook. You can: Control general properties, such as hiding empty rows or columns and adjusting printing properties.

What is the shortcut key of table?

Opening and closing tables and table menus

Keyboard shortcut Function
Press CTRL and double-click a layer or table in the table of contents Open the table.
CTRL+ENTER on a feature layer in the table of contents Open the table.
CTRL+TAB Toggle between open table windows.
CTRL+F4 Close the active table window.

What does F5 do in Word?

F5. F5: Open “Go To” tab on the Find and Replace window. You can use this to quickly jump to a page, section, bookmark, and so on.
